What is Endpoint Isolation?
Endpoint Isolation is a technological approach designed to tackle the challenges of endpoint protection. It utilizes micro-virtual machines (µVMs) to securely handle potentially risky tasks, such as web browsing or opening attachments. Each task runs in its own µVM, which prevents malware from infecting the PC or network. Once the task is completed, the µVM is deleted, effectively eliminating any malware. This method is supported by hardware capabilities in modern CPUs, ensuring robust protection.
How does Endpoint Isolation improve security efficiency?
Endpoint Isolation improves security efficiency by preventing malware from installing on endpoints, which significantly reduces the number of high-priority tickets that Security Operations Centers (SOCs) or Managed Security Service Providers (MSSPs) need to address. This leads to fewer costly and time-consuming remediation efforts, allowing security teams to focus on more critical tasks.
What are the benefits of using Endpoint Isolation?
Organizations can expect several benefits from implementing Endpoint Isolation technology, including inherent protection through a Zero-Trust approach, enhanced visibility into malware behavior, improved security efficiency, a better end-user experience without the need for extensive phishing training, and compliance support as it can serve as a primary or compensating control for various security activities.
